当开始输入文字以及完成文字输入时,变换text field的背景以及系统自带一键删除的 叉叉

当开始输入文字以及完成文字输入时,变换text field的背景。

  1. -(BOOL) textFieldShouldBeginEditing:(UITextField *)textField{  
  2.     [textField setBackground:[UIImage imageNamed:@"ctext_field_02.png"]];  
  3.     return YES;  
  4. }  
  5.     
  6. -(void) textFieldDidEndEditing:(UITextField *)textField{  
  7.     [textField setBackground:[UIImage imageNamed:@"ctext_field_01.png"]];  
  8. }  

这个可以出现一个删除按钮,不过但是这个 叉叉的颜色 似乎不能变化,所以如果对颜色有要求的话需要搞个按钮加载上面 自定义相应的功能
text.clearButtonMode = UITextFieldViewModeAlways;
原文地址:https://www.cnblogs.com/isItOk/p/5432385.html